Withdrawal Policy Statement.
Students may withdraw full-semester courses thruough 11:59:59PM CT on the 35th day of the semester. Students withdrawing during this time period will not receive a notation on their transcript. Students who withdraw after this period and thru 11:59:59PM CT on the 70th day of the semester will receive a notation on the transcript of withdrawal (W). No withdrawals after the 70th day of the semester. Students receiving financial aid have additional responsibility and should contact the Office of Student Financial Assistance in Custer Hall, 785-628-4408.

Procedure for Totally Withdrawing from the University.
Students who desire to totally withdraw from all semester or term courses should review the “Withdrawal Policy Statement” and follow procedures four course withdrawal. Students who leave the university without officially withdrawing are considered to be enrolled to the end of the semester and subject to a grade of unsatisfactory “U.” Financial aid recipients who totally withdraw may be responsible for federal repayment of aid based on the last date of attendance and/or academic participation.

Policy for Withdrawal as a Result of Mobilization
Status
Students who are called from Reserve or National Guard
status to active duty in the armed forces during the semester will
be eligible for a full refund of tuition and fees, and the balance
of unused University housing and food charges at the time of withdrawal
upon presentation of official documentation to the Office of the
Registrar.
Students who have received Federal Financial Assistance
for the semester they withdraw are required to repay according to
the Fort Hays State University refund policy.
The academic status of each student will be determined
at the time of departure in cooperation with their academic college
in a manner so as no to penalize or disadvantage the student. Students
called to active duty should be allowed to pursue finishing their
course work within one academic year after completing their active
military duty.
